Putin Elected to Lead United Russia
United Russia’s Congress unanimously elected Russia’s President Vladimir Putin its chairman. Putin agreed to lead the party after inauguration of President-Elect Dmitry Medvedev.
Putin also confirmed readiness to head the cabinet once he steps down as president. President Vladimir Putin and President-Elect Dmitry Medvedev were offered to join the party at the Congress, but declined the invitation.

“As I have said many times, and my opinion hasn’t changed today, it isn’t appropriate when the head of the state leads this or that party irrespective of his political preference,” RIA Novosti quoted Putin as saying.

The Federal Registration Service had registered a new Charter of United Russia, where an independent could be its chairman, United Russia’s leader Boris Gryzlov said before voting. Gryzlov, who currently chairs the party and its Supreme Board is likely to remain the chairman of the latter.
